Urawa is one of ten wards of the city of Saitama, in , . Located in the northeast of the city, Urawa is the governmental center of Saitama and houses most of the city's administrative offices including the city hall, as well as the offices of government. is situated 4 km west of Kichijō-ji Temple.

Minami-ku is one of ten wards of the city of Saitama, in , , and is located in the southern part of the city. As of 1 March 2021, the ward had an estimated population of 192,143 and a population density of 14,000 persons per km². is situated 5 km southwest of Kichijō-ji Temple.
